THE CCC COLLECTIVE DROPS NEW SINGLE "THANKFUL" ON THE HEELS OF THE POWERFUL "DEVIL IS A LIE" - FULL ALBUM BROOKLYN CULTURE SET FOR AUGUST 15 RELEASE


The CCC Collective Release 'Thankful' from Upcoming Album


RSS Icon 

NEWS SOURCE: Cr8 Agency
July 25, 2025

Brooklyn, NY (July 25) – The CCC Collective, a trailblazing group of artists from the Christian Cultural Center (CCC) in Brooklyn, New York, is back with their new single, “Thankful,” now available on all major streaming platforms. The track arrives on the heels of their widely celebrated releases “Devil is a Lie” and "Can You Hear Me," two raw, spiritual anthems that fuse Southern blues, country gospel, and powerful, soulful vocals.

“Thankful” is a deeply moving celebration of faith, resilience, and gratitude in the face of life’s greatest challenges. With this release, the CCC Collective continues to evolve their sound, offering a powerful anthem that reflects their ongoing commitment to empowerment and worship. The single also serves as a preview of their upcoming album, Brooklyn Culture, set for release on August 15, 2025.

“Thankful” follows the success of “Devil is a Lie,” which blends swampy blues riffs with gospel vocals in a raw declaration of spiritual authority and victory. The song’s live performance captured in the studio amplified the track's bold message, quickly turning it into a fan favorite.

“We’ve always wanted our music to speak to both the spirit and the culture,” says A.R. Bernard, one of the leading voices of the CCC Collective. “‘Devil is a Lie’ was a declaration of overcoming darkness, while ‘Thankful’ is a declaration of victory. It’s about finding gratitude in every moment, no matter what we face. Both songs are about spiritual empowerment, but they speak to different parts of that journey.”

But before “Devil is a Lie,” the Collective debuted with their soulful track, “Can You Hear Me.” The song, with the poignant lyric “Through the highs and lows, I know the Lord is close,” resonated deeply with listeners, expressing faith and trust amid life’s challenges. “Can You Hear Me” set the stage for the Collective's growing influence and established their unique sound as a fusion of contemporary worship with rich, soulful melodies that blend seamlessly with their faith-based messages.

The upcoming album, Brooklyn Culture, is a bold exploration of the Collective's unique blend of faith, culture, and musical influences. Drawing inspiration from the heart of Brooklyn, the album showcases a mix of contemporary worship and cultural expression.

With its roots firmly planted in the rich history of the Christian Cultural Center, the CCC Collective continues to break new ground with each release. Their debut single “Breaking News” and subsequent tracks like “Can You Hear Me,”“Devil is a Lie,” and “Thankful” have touched lives across the globe, spreading messages of hope, unity, and faith in powerful ways.

About The CCC Collective

The CCC Collective is a group of passionate musicians, singers, writers, and worship leaders from the Christian Cultural Center in Brooklyn, NY. Founded in the vibrant and diverse environment of CCC, the Collective’s music explores faith, social consciousness, and cultural identity. Their sound is a unique blend of contemporary worship, gospel, and diverse musical influences that resonate with a wide range of listeners.

From their debut single “Breaking News” to the heartfelt “Can You Hear Me” and spiritually charged “Devil is a Lie,” the CCC Collective has consistently created music that speaks to the soul and encourages listeners to embrace their faith and power. The Collective’s journey continues with Brooklyn Culture, which is set to be their most impactful release yet.
